Output ef3f687bf310a0b05cc336afef4b6634d82fa6d966c2dce866bc756b93641de8:0

value
2725436
script pubkey
OP_0 OP_PUSHBYTES_20 3bc69ad4ed45f2fd0ea44cf531fdd0c5ee61d11e
address
bc1q80rf448dghe06r4yfn6nrlwschhxr5g72h55uz
transaction
ef3f687bf310a0b05cc336afef4b6634d82fa6d966c2dce866bc756b93641de8
confirmations
53981
spent
false

3 Sat Ranges